Ken Block Prepares for the Gymkhana THREE Fiesta

Famous action sports star and rally driver Ken Block is currently preparing for the next chapter in his series of Gymkhana videos that have become an Internet phenomenon with more than 30 million views. The Gymkhana THREE will see Block getting behind the wheel of a custom-built 2011 Ford Fiesta and perform a series of cones, slaloms, 180-degree and 360-degree and figure-eight turns, all with extreme acceleration, braking and drifting.

The Gymkhana THREE Fiesta is emblazoned with similar livery to Block’s Focus RS WRC. The carbon fiber hydraulic e-brake handle has been changed to a custom-made metal piece, with Ken’s Huck Gee skull logo and No. 43 engraved into it. Block’s trademark “43” is placed not in the standard door location, but displayed in the side rear windows.

The vehicle is fitted with a purpose-built Olsbergs engine able of developing 850 bhp, but is restricted to 650 hp. Equipped with an Olsbergs MSE Maktrak (magnesium) six-speed paddle-shift sequential transmission, it is capable of 660 lb.-ft. of torque at 4000 rpm and needs just two seconds to go from 0 to 60 mph.

While details of the location and stunts of Gymkhana THREE are still kept secret, Ford says the shooting and the video release is scheduled for this summer.
